7 Must See Films At The Newport Beach Film Fest
The 2015 Newport Beach Film Festival brings some of the best studio and independent films from around the world to Southern California's beautiful backdrop. The first-class international film program runs April 23-30, 2015 at a variety of theater venues in Newport Beach as they screen over 350 films from 50 different countries. If you've ever had the pleasure to meet Yogi Roth of "Life In A Walk," you'd know what it's like to speak to someone that is truly inspiring. Bringing his approach to a feature-length documentary film, viewers are invited to share as Roth invites his father to take a walk along the Camino De Santiago, a pilgrimage through Portugal and Spain. His father, Will, had been diagnosed with Prostate Cancer, and Roth was compelled to never say "I wish I'd spent more time with my Dad." As you watch, you'll experience a journey of father and son that is more than a trip about travel. In the end, you'll be compelled to spend more time with the ones you love.

Starring Kate Winslet, Jennifer Ehle, Stanley Tucci, Helen McCrory, Alan Rickman, Matthias Schoenaerts, 'A Little Chaos' is about a landscape designer, selected to construct the opulent King Louis XIV's garden at Versailles, is drawn into battle both professionally and romantically with the king's chief architect. In the notoriously scandalous court of the Sun King, riddled with gossip and intrigue, the unparalleled skill sets of the two artisans are no match for the web of personal vendettas and political treachery that they both must navigate.
